Page 1 of 1 <br /> <br />DATE: June 17, 2015 <br /> <br />TO: Chair Thompson and Planning Commissioners <br /> <br />FROM: Jill Hutmacher, Community Development Director <br /> <br />SUBJECT: TCAAP Redevelopment Code and Comprehensive Plan Amendment <br /> <br /> <br />Discussion <br /> <br />The City Council preliminarily approved the TCAAP Redevelopment Code (TRC) on May 26, <br />2015, and authorized staff to move forward with work on the Comprehensive Plan Amendment <br />(CPA). On June 3, 2015, the Planning Commission discussed the process, timeline, and <br />requirements for the CPA. Since that time, City staff and consultants have prepared specific <br />amendments to the Comprehensive Plan, and the City Council has reviewed amendments at work <br />sessions on June 8 and 15, 2015. <br /> <br />A presentation on the planning process, feedback from public comments and participation, key <br />elements of the TRC, and amendments to the Comprehensive Plan will be provided to the <br />Planning Commission on June 17. <br /> <br />Public Hearings on the TRC and CPA are tentatively scheduled for the July 8, 2015, Planning <br />Commission meeting. The draft TRC is posted on the City’s website with a link from the home <br />page to allow convenient public review of the document. Following the Public Hearings, the <br />City Council will consider public comments prior to making final approval of the TRC and CPA <br />contingent on Metropolitan Council approval. <br /> <br />Attachments <br /> <br />A.
